Subject: Memtrace cut-over complete

Team,

Cut-over to Memtrace v2 for GPU memory profiling finished last night. Old v1 agents are disabled; any tickets referencing v1 dashboards should be closed as resolved-by-migration. Sampling overhead is now under 2% and allocation traces include kernel names. Known gap: profiles older than 30 days were not migrated. Point customers at the v2 docs for setup questions. For reference when troubleshooting, the agent now runs with the following configuration.

settings of bagaf-bawip:
[aldax]
port = 5000
region = south-4
host = aldax.brasklabs.corp
team = brivan
timeout_ms = 2000
retries = 2

## Step 4: Tune cold starts

After moving Fernwick's order handlers to the Quillbase serverless runtime, cold starts jumped to ~4s. Enable provisioned warm pools and trim the dependency bundle before cutover. Do not skip this; checkout latency alerts will fire otherwise. The warm-pool settings currently applied in staging are listed below.

deployment values, tahof-baweg:
[brieth]
team = nordor
access_code = ac_abc511
owner = tamael.quenvan
host = brieth.halixlabs.example
port = 9000
peer = zorok.plorvaforge.example
salt = 02a603a5
pin = 1472

Subject: Key rotation for export retries

Heads up: we rotated the credential that the Lanternbridge export worker uses when retrying failed batch exports to the Coppervale archive. The old key stops working at the end of the sprint. Any exports stuck in the retry queue will automatically pick up the new credential once the release config is updated; no manual replay is needed. For the release configuration, use the new key shown below.

service key, tadup-fawef: kto4_bUUL

Subject: Office move — Harrowgate to Pellden Wharf

Hello Dispatch,

As discussed, the Quillmark Analytics move from the Harrowgate office to Pellden Wharf runs this Friday. Crates 1–14 contain standard equipment and travel with Ferncastle Removals as normal. Crate 15, however, holds the finance archive and two sealed drives, and it must travel separately with our vetted courier, not the main van. Please brief the driver before departure and confirm receipt of this message. The confidential hand-over instruction for crate 15 follows below.

courier memo of bawef-kaguf: the briion quenox courier leaves the tamdor aldius joreth belion julir joreth wenix pelath ledger at gate 7145 under passcode 571533